在弹性搜索中插入下一个可用整数

时间:2015-04-07 07:58:46

标签: c# elasticsearch nest

我正在将表从SQL移动到弹性搜索。它有一个revision_number列,其值等于前一个值+ 1。 我发现ES不支持自动增量功能。 我应该在服务器端代码上创建一个静态整数,并在每次插入时分配它吗?什么是实现它的最佳方式

1 个答案:

答案 0 :(得分:0)

是的,Elasticsearch没有任何字段的自动增量功能。见this。正如您所正确提到的,这必须通过递增一些静态整数在客户端(Elasticsearch集群的客户端)上实现。